JoeW said that these can be refunded as DLCs... does this mean that the DLCs showing up in the steam DB are actually the new skin sets? Did I understood right?

Edit: I just checked, DST has 2 new DLCs on steam, the Beating Heart Chest and the All Verdant Spring Chest (http://store.steampowered.com/app/322330/Dont_Starve_Together/), so these are really the new DLCs.

If you buy the skins in the in game Klei store you get the skins. You do not get the DLC

If you buy the DLC from the Steam store you get the skins and the DLC.

Taxes may be different for these depending on your region (since one is a DLC and the other virtual goods) but aside from that they are basically identical. If you buy it from Steam (and not the in game shop) its added as a DLC so its treated like a DLC by Steam. (You can review it, showcase it in games/content owned, etc.) If you buy it from the in game Klei store its not treated as DLC. (So you cannot review it, showcase it in games/content owned, etc)

For purposes of owning/obtaining the skins they are identical (aside from potential taxes) in every way. I would just go with whatever is cheaper for you. If you really want to review it on Steam/showcase it on your Steam profile buy the DLC.

Also before any collector tries to bank the chests by buying the DLC (so they can keep the chests to show off wealth) it doesn't work. The game forces you to open the boxes before you can do anything else.
